Areas where flammable gases or vapors leaked from chemical plants or plants mix with air and pose a risk of explosion are referred to as "hazardous locations." In such environments, this product line is explosion-proof, eliminating the possibility of this device becoming an ignition source in hazardous locations. □ Small Solvent Recovery Device CA-100 Series → Suitable for applications with a waste solvent discharge of less than 2 tons per month. This device allows for automatic liquid supply and transfer from the waste solvent drum to the recovery liquid drum. There is no need for liquid transfer, and handling is simple—just set the lance nozzle on each drum. Temperature control and distillation recovery after operation are performed automatically by the machine. Additionally, alarms will sound when there is a solvent shortage at the inlet of the contaminated liquid drum or when the recovery liquid drum is full, with alarm indications also displayed on the collective abnormality indicator light. All equipment is designed with various interlock measures and is explosion-proof, allowing for safe operation in explosive areas. □ Explosion-Proof Automatic Cleaning Device CA-400 Series → Customizable. Items that were previously washed by hand with thinner can now be easily cleaned using this device. This leads to improved working conditions, reduced burden on workers, and ultimately, labor savings through shorter cleaning times. The device can also clean items such as machine parts and automotive components that have ink or paint on them, and the dirty liquid from the cleaning process can be recycled through distillation regeneration. Our company was established in 1989 with the mission of selling and maintaining pumps and blowers that protect the lifelines of daily life. However, we took the impact of the Great Hanshin Earthquake in 1995 seriously, where the majority of fire extinguishing devices failed to function due to power outages, leading to an escalation of damage. In response, we developed the Nias fire extinguishing device, which is designed to operate in any disaster situation. Taking this opportunity, we have actively expanded our business areas through mergers and acquisitions with various companies and technological partnerships with overseas firms, focusing on the theme of "people, water, and air."
